Caring for an Aging Spouse or Parent

Caring for an aging spouse or parent is something that many, if not most, of us will face at some time in our lives.  This can appear to be a daunting task but can be made much easier with some prior planning.  This checklist, while not exhaustive, can help families navigate these difficult times by developing a plan that can be put together one piece at a time. 

 

It is highly recommended that health care, legal, and financial planning professionals be consulted during the preparation and implementation of the items found in this document.
